Events[edit]
- January 11–Palesmensends delegates to England to complain of the burden of thecess.[1]
- June –James FitzMaurice FitzGeraldis in Spain plotting rebellion in Ireland with the support ofPope Gregory XIII.[1]
- October 25–Brian O'Rourkeagrees with SirNicholas Malby(Lord President of Connaught) for payment to the English crown for his lordship ofWest Bréifne.[1]
- November – theGreat Comet of 1577is visible.[2]
- November/December –Massacre of Mullaghmast:The Ó Moores and O'Connors have most of theirfine(or ruling families) massacred by English soldiers atMullaghmast(County Kildare)[1]having been invited there for peace talks.
- Athenry is sackedby theMac an Iarla,the sons of theRichard Burke(UlickandJohn).[3][4]This follows their previous attack in1572.
